Description
Eurasia Group is seeking an experienced and motivated Researcher to join our Global Energy & Natural Resources practice, to be located in the firm's Washington, DC or New York City offices.
In this position, you will support the Global Energy and Natural Resources (GENR) team, with specific responsibility for assessing the political and regulatory risks impacting the global commodities sector. You will have the opportunity to assist in developing coverage of oil, gas/power and renewable energy issues of relevance to Eurasia Group's financial, corporate, and government clients. You will either have, or will develop, the ability to analyze important policy drivers and industry fundamentals in the global commodity markets. You will support the members of the energy team by assisting in research requests, writing, and data gathering.
You will perform in-depth research and will write both short analyses and longer papers.
You will have excellent research capabilities as well as analytic and writing skills, at native English standard.
You will have at a minimum a BA in political science or a relevant field, an MA is preferred. Candidates must have demonstrable academic and work experience (including internships) that is relevant to commodities. A foreign language skill is a plus but not essential. You will have both qualitative and quantitative experience and in building PowerPoints presentations. Also, a candidate with journalism experience related to Global Energy and Natural Resources is advantageous.
All applicants must be eligible to work in the United States.
As part of Eurasia Group’s Political Risk Training Program, the GENR Researcher will gain hands-on training in the dynamic field of political risks analysis. Along with supporting the energy team, the program will also include a formal training component, focusing on key issues in the preparation and presentation of political risk analysis.
This program provides full-time employment at Eurasia Group for one year, with the possibility of extending the contract for an additional year. The program does not guarantee full-time employment with the firm thereafter.
